Raymar Jose, the graduating big man, scored a game-high 20 points and grabbed 23 rebounds in the FEU’s 62-61 win over the Ateneo Blue Eagles on Saturday (November 26) at the Mall of Asia Arena.
The Blue Eagles have the twice-to-beat advantage coming into the game but the defending champion Tamaraws fight back from a 10-point fourth quarter deficit to force do-or-die game on Wednesday.
Aaron Black paced the Eagles with 11 points, while Thirdy Ravena added 10 markers, six rebounds, and four assists.
The winner between Ateneo and FEU will advance to the championship game against top-seeded De La Salle Green Archers, who eliminated the Adamson Falcons in their Final Four pairing.
